First draft of the UX Extension is at http://github.com/daveman692/OAuth-2.0/raw/master/draft-recordon-oauth-v2-ux-00.txt. Eran, I'm more than happy to have you take over as editor. I included Allen and Breno as authors since I followed Allen's suggestion and adopted the language preference parameter from the OpenID extension. I also included Luke as an author since he wrote the first pass of a display parameter. That said, none of them have seen this draft yet. --David On Tue, Apr 13, 2010 at 12:36 PM, Allen Tom <atom@yahoo-inc.com> wrote: > At least with regards to the language preference, how about if we just copy > the openid.ui.lang parameter from the OpenID UI Extension? > > http://svn.openid.net/repos/specifications/user_interface/1.0/trunk/openid-user-interface-extension-1_0.html#anchor3 > > In flows in which the client redirects the user’s web browser to authorize > access, the client MAY send the Authorization Server a hint regarding the > user’s preferred language by sending the following parameter: > > lang > The user’s preferred languages as a [BCP 47] language priority list, > represented as a comma-separated list of BCP 47 basic language ranges in > decending priority order. For instance, the value “fr-CA,fr-FR,en-CA” > represents the preference for French spoken in Canada, French spoken in > France, followed by English spoken in Canada. > > The language preference hint SHOULD take precedence over the Accept-Language > HTTP header sent by the user’s browser, and SHOULD take precedence over the > language preference inferred by the user’s IP Address. > > BCP 47: http://tools.ietf.org/html/bcp47 > > Allen > > > On 4/12/10 1:32 PM, "Eran Hammer-Lahav" <eran@hueniverse.com> wrote: > > Between language preferences, display configuration, and immediate check, I > think it might be worth to move that work to another draft. Timeline-wise, > this has the potential of slowing us down. I also fear getting what is now a > pretty simple spec much more complicated. > > Anyone cares to try a first draft or outline?
